1

在网站http://hanling.focusww.com

与 Firefox、Chrome 或 Safari 相比,IE 9 中的 h2 标记中的标题文本很大。

我正在寻找解决此问题的建议。

这是一个wordpress网站。

(这篇文章是从 Wordpress Stack 交换中迁移而来的)

建议的答案:如果您确实迁移,请查看此内容以获取可能的答案。

似乎 IE9 不能很好地处理所有字体,所以你可能想提供你自己的 IE9 来阅读这里https://github.com/twitter/bootstrap/issues/3116和这里@font-face 在 IE8 中工作但不是IE9

似乎是字体粗细问题

回应:我们没有嵌入任何字体。

4

1 回答 1

5

答案就在您的font-family声明中:

font-family: Bookman, serif;

如果未找到Bookman ,浏览器将回退到链中的下一个可用字体。在这种情况下,您只有一个回退,并且设置为serif

问题是 Firefox 正在回退到它的默认衬线字体:Times New Roman,而 IE9 正在回退到它的默认衬线字体(这是不同的):Batang。您可以通过将声明更改为以下内容来解决此问题:

font-family: Bookman, "Times New Roman", serif;

所以现在它会首先回退到 Times New Roman,如果该字体不可用,那么它将回退到serif,这将是浏览器默认的 serif 字体。

于 2012-11-16T18:40:30.260 回答